The Dimensional Formula for Youngs Modulus Is

Solution

Step 1: Definition and formula of Young's modulus

Young's modulus is the property of the material that tells how easily we can stretch that material.

Formula: Y=StressStrain=FLlA

Where F is the force applied

Lis the original length

A is the area of cross-section

l is the deformation in the length

Step 2: Finding the dimension of Young's modulus

Substitute all the dimensional formulas of F,L,A,l in the formula respectively.

Dimensional formula of Young's modulus,

Y=FLlAY=[M1L1T-2][M0L1T0][M0L1T0][M0L2T0]Y=M1L-1T-2

Dimensional formula of Youngs modulus Y is M1L-1T-2
